SpaceX Starlink: Revolutionizing Connectivity in Remote Areas

SpaceX's Starlink is no longer just a futuristic concept; it's rapidly becoming a game-changer for global connectivity, particularly in remote and underserved areas. This ambitious satellite internet constellation promises high-speed, low-latency broadband access to regions previously considered unreachable by traditional internet infrastructure. But how is Starlink achieving this, and what are the implications for remote communities and businesses?

Bridging the Digital Divide with Satellite Technology

For years, the digital divide has left many remote communities isolated from the benefits of the internet. Mountainous regions, sparsely populated islands, and vast stretches of wilderness have struggled with limited or nonexistent broadband access. This lack of connectivity hinders economic development, education, healthcare, and overall quality of life. Starlink aims to address this directly by deploying thousands of low-Earth orbit (LEO) satellites, creating a global network capable of delivering high-speed internet to even the most remote locations.

Starlink's Technological Advantages:

  • Low Earth Orbit (LEO): Unlike traditional geostationary satellites, Starlink's LEO satellites are closer to Earth, resulting in significantly lower latency. This translates to faster speeds and a more responsive internet experience, crucial for applications like video conferencing and online gaming.

  • Large Constellation: The sheer number of Starlink satellites ensures redundancy and widespread coverage. Even in areas with challenging terrain, the probability of a strong signal is significantly higher compared to traditional satellite internet solutions.

  • Advanced Technology: Starlink utilizes advanced phased array antennas and laser inter-satellite links to optimize network performance and capacity. This technology contributes to the high speeds and low latency the service offers.

The Impact on Remote Communities:

The implications of Starlink for remote areas are profound:

  • Economic Development: Businesses in remote areas can now access high-speed internet, enabling e-commerce, remote work opportunities, and participation in the global digital economy.

  • Education: Students can access online learning resources, bridging the educational gap between remote and urban areas. Distance learning becomes a viable option, providing access to a wider range of educational opportunities.

  • Healthcare: Telemedicine becomes a reality, allowing remote communities to access specialist medical consultations and improve healthcare outcomes. Remote monitoring of patients also becomes more efficient and effective.

  • Improved Quality of Life: Access to the internet allows remote communities to connect with family and friends, access information, and participate more fully in society.

Challenges and Considerations:

While Starlink offers immense potential, challenges remain:

  • Cost: The initial investment and ongoing subscription fees can be a barrier for some individuals and communities. Government subsidies and partnerships may be needed to ensure equitable access.

  • Infrastructure Requirements: While Starlink provides the satellite internet, a user terminal is still required. Power supply and clear line of sight to the sky are crucial for optimal performance.

  • Regulatory Hurdles: Navigating international regulations and securing spectrum licenses can be complex and time-consuming.
